判决:箭湖-H 受制于戴尔的紧缩开支
戴尔 15 D15260 是一款经济实惠的生产力笔记本电脑。它的塑料结构不会让人眼前一亮,但其功能性和坚固性足以满足日常使用。
在性能方面,戴尔 15 D15260 的英特尔酷睿 5 225H 处理器可为日常工作或学习提供足够的动力。不过,戴尔的散热设计并没有让处理器充分发挥其性能。
不过,最令人失望的还是显示屏。戴尔依靠过时的面板来降低成本,其唯一真正的优点是没有 PWM 闪烁。对于一款 2026 年的设备来说,这款显示器的几乎所有其他方面都不尽如人意。
此外,还有其他一些问题,如单通道 DDR5 内存、不稳定的 Wi-Fi 连接和 41 瓦时的小电池。
由于缺少相应的接口,2.5 英寸 SATA 硬盘的空间显然被浪费了,这让我们不明白戴尔为什么不配备更大的电池。
总而言之,戴尔 15 D15260 的性能与其要价相当,因为它采用了 Arrow Lake-H 处理器。
如果戴尔没有偷工减料,它本可以成为一款更好的笔记本电脑。

价格和供应情况
配备 512 GB 固态硬盘的戴尔 15 D15260 目前在Dell India 上有售。售价为 78,390 ₹。这款笔记本电脑还可在美国亚马逊上购买,有酷睿Ultra 5和酷睿Ultra 7两个版本,起价740美元。
在此之前,戴尔提供的入门级 D15250 和 D15255 配备了 英特尔猛禽湖-U 酷睿 i7-1355U和 AMD Ryzen 5 Cezanne 7530U选项。
现在,戴尔 15 D15260 升级到了箭湖-H 代。戴尔在印度推出的这款产品配备了 Core Ultra 5 225H和 512 GB 固态硬盘,不过我们的评测机配备的是 1 TB 硬盘。

底盘不起眼的塑料结构
戴尔 15 是一款朴实无华的笔记本电脑,主要采用塑料结构,重 1.66 千克,在机盖和键盘面板上显示出相当大的弯曲度。
就价格而言,它的制造质量还算合格,只要不承受极端的物理压力,就能经受住日常使用的考验。不过,这款笔记本电脑没有通过单指开盖测试。
打开底部面板上的 8 颗 PH00 螺钉(其中两颗为固定螺钉)即可进入内部。WLAN 卡、内存和固态硬盘均可升级。
连接性快速但不可靠的 Wi-Fi 6
在连接性方面,戴尔 15 只提供了最基本的端口。没有 SD 读卡器,但有一个全功能 USB 3.2 Gen1 Type-C 端口。
HDMI 1.4 输出仅限于 1080p 60 Hz。
Realtek RTL8852BE WLAN 卡仅支持 Wi-Fi 6 80 MHz,但在与我们的参考产品华硕 RT-BE96U Wi-Fi 7 路由器进行测试时,吞吐量接近 1 Gbps,且没有明显的节流现象。
不过,在实际使用中,我们发现 Wi-Fi 经常断开并重新连接。戴尔需要通过更新驱动程序来解决这个问题。

网络摄像头
720p 网络摄像头偶尔进行视频通话还算合格。图像缺乏细节,色彩偏差较大。

可持续性
据戴尔公司称,这款笔记本电脑的掌托和底盖使用了 30% 的消费后回收(PCR)塑料,适配器使用了 90% 的 PCR 塑料,而电池则由 90% 的还原钴制成。
包装主要由纸板制成,可完全回收利用。此外,戴尔 15 还符合 "能源之星 "标准,并通过了 Climate+ EPEAT Gold 认证。

显示屏FHD 60 Hz 面板,色彩不佳,无 PWM
戴尔 15 采用的友达 B156HAN 面板类似于 戴尔 G15 5530但这种型号(AUO65B9)的刷新率仅限于 60 Hz,色彩也大不如前。
尽管如此,其亮度分布还是不错的,1440:1 的对比度也可以接受。

性能:削弱酷睿至尊 5 225H 的潜力
戴尔 15 D15260 主要配备了 英特尔酷睿5 225H处理器。美国买家还可获得 酷睿至尊 7 255H选项。
处理器
虽然戴尔 15 的 Core Ultra 5 225H 的 55 W PL2 配置略高于 45 W PL2 华硕ExpertBook B5但 CPU 的整体性能仍要低 11%。
这很可能是由于戴尔 15 的散热效率较低,在 Cinebench R15 多核循环测试中分数的大幅波动就证明了这一点。

系统性能
该设备类别的整体系统性能良好。不过,在 AIDA64 内存测试中,单通道 DDR5 配置显示出其局限性。
用户可能需要添加另一个 DDR5-5600 模块,以最大限度地提高性能。

存储设备
Kioxia EG6 1024 GB M.2 NVMe M.2 2230 固态硬盘具有不错的连续读/写性能。不过,它无法长时间保持这种速度。
没有额外的 M.2 扩展插槽。有安装 2.5 英寸 SATA 硬盘的空间,但没有提供连接器。

图形处理器性能
弧形图形 Arc Graphics 130T在累积 3DMark 测试中,iGPU 的总体速度比 ExpertBook B5 的执行速度快 10%。
在 3DMark 总分上,它也比 Radeon 860M在 华硕 Vivobook 16.
Lunar Lake Arc Graphics 140V的 宏碁 Swift 16 AI的速度明显更快。

游戏性能
戴尔 15 绝不是一款游戏笔记本,但 Arc Graphics 130T 可以在 1080p 中低设置下以可玩的帧速率运行旧版游戏。

排放:热管-风扇组合独当一面
系统噪音
在超高性能模式下,无论负载如何,风扇噪音都保持在 47 dB(A)左右。
静音模式将负载情况下的风扇噪音水平限制在 40 dB(A) 或更低。

温度
在负载情况下,上表面的温度是可以承受的,只有右下方有两个主要热点。
掌托始终保持相对凉爽。

发言人
内置立体声扬声器音效一般,没有低音。外接音频设备可通过 3.5 毫米组合音频插孔或蓝牙 5.2 连接。

耗电量:相对经济,电池寿命尚可
戴尔 15 在空闲和负载状态下的耗电量都很低,甚至比 ExperBook B5 更经济。
联想 联想 IdeaPad Slim 3配备了 骁龙 X1-26-100整体功耗降低了 22%。

电池寿命
在我们以 150 尼特进行的 Wi-Fi 浏览测试中,41 瓦时电池提供了不错的运行时间。鉴于机身有足够的闲置空间,戴尔最好使用 60 Whr 电池。
